IMP-288 is a synthetic di-HSG peptide, engineered to serve as a radiolabeled hapten for pretargeted radioimmunotherapy and imaging in oncology. It contains moieties (histamine-succinyl-glycine, HSG) that bind with high affinity to specific bispecific antibodies pretargeted to tumor antigens such as carcinoembryonic antigen (CEA) or trophoblast cell surface antigen 2 (Trop-2). The DOTA chelator allows labeling with a variety of radioisotopes (e.g., 177Lu, 111In, 68Ga), enabling applications in PET/SPECT imaging and targeted radiation therapy. IMP-288 itself is not a receptor, enzyme, or transporter, and has no endogenous biological activity. It enables highly specific targeting of radiotherapy to tumors, with rapid renal clearance of unbound peptide reducing off-target systemic toxicity. Clinical investigations have explored its safety and efficacy in several solid tumor indications, predominantly colorectal cancer, pancreatic cancer, and prostate cancer.
Pretargeted delivery: After administration of a bispecific antibody specific for both a tumor antigen (e.g., CEA or Trop-2) and the HSG hapten, IMP-288 is injected and selectively binds to the tumor-localized antibody, delivering a radioactive payload for imaging (PET/SPECT) or therapy (PRIT). Rapid clearance/reduced toxicity: Unbound IMP-288 is rapidly eliminated through the kidneys due to its small size, reducing systemic radioactivity exposure.
